Crossing Minds, a startup specializing in AI-powered recommendation systems for online shopping, announced that its team is moving to join OpenAI. This company was backed by big names like Index Ventures, Shopify, Plug and Play, and Radical Ventures, amassing over $13.5 million in funding across several rounds.

The company’s main gig was helping e-commerce brands enhance their personalization by analyzing customer behavior data to better understand shopping preferences—all without invading privacy. Their approach was about studying user actions on-site to offer smarter suggestions without compromising user data.

According to their co-founders, joining OpenAI is a chance to align their values with a mission committed to benefiting all of humanity through AI. They expressed enthusiasm about contributing their expertise and helping shape the future of artificial intelligence.

One of the co-founders, Alexandre Robicquet, now has a bio on LinkedIn indicating he’s working in ‘Research, Post-training and Agents at OpenAI.’ It’s uncertain if the entire team has moved over, but the company has stated they’re no longer accepting new clients. Previously, Crossing Minds served clients like Intuit, Anthropic, Udacity, and Chanel.

Meanwhile, other AI firms are also rapidly developing tools for e-commerce, from Google and Perplexity launching AI-based shopping features to startups like Daydream raising huge investments for AI shopping assistants. The industry is buzzing with innovations aimed at making online shopping smarter and more personalized.
